really good artbook
includes all the promo art and loads of designs that were not used in the final version. lots of sketch and details into the thoughts for all the characters and design updates for the characters and world. if you enjoyed Revelations dont miss out on this.

Great book, mixed feelings on the show it’s about
This book is a bit of a double edged sword for masters of the universe fans. Revelations has been the marmite of Eternia it seems, you either loved it or hated it. Myself I sit in the middle, I loved some of the ideas and the visuals, but the voice acting for some characters (Mark Hamill I’m looking at you) the heavy a focus on Teela and Evil Lyn, He Man’s death, and the weird juxtaposition between 3D CGI and the hand drawn anime style were elements I didn’t enjoy. I have loves and hates about it, but hey nothings perfect right?!The cover art of the book is beautiful, really gorgeous, and when I first saw this image as the promo for the show I was so excited as it encapsulates everything that I wanted the show to be - all those excellent and much loved characters battling and trying to outdo each other, including some such as clamp champ, Stinkor, Faker and scareglow who never got to appear in the eighties cartoon. I was gagging to see them get starring roles - finally after 40 years!Sadly the cover doesn’t really sum up the series, you could erase 90% of the characters from the cover. The show had some great character designs (as this book is testimony to) but didn’t use them effectively, 90% of characters getting nothing more than a 30 second cameo or being killed off within seconds of being shown.Same goes for the classic toy vehicles like land shark, roton, stridor etc, as well as creatures such as Panthor, they’re in there alright, but after a few seconds either blow up or die. You’re like “awesome it’s panthor..:oh he died” “awesome it’s landshark…oh..it got blown up”It felt like a slap in the face when so much of the series is spent on Teela acting like a brat and like the whole world revolves around her. I feel there was room to develop her journey whilst also giving other characters screen time. I have zero problem with Teela, Andra (who?) evil Lyn etc taking a major role in the story, it’s just that SO much time was spent on them at the expense of other characters (Stinkor, Scareglow, Triklops, Trap Jaw, Faker etc) that for many it took them ‘out’ of the world they know and love.Time was also wasted on a bizzare ‘heaven’ preternia scenario that made zero sense and was just a way of shoehorning in king Grayskull, he-ro and vikor whilst giving them terrible dialogue. The designs of them look good, the voice acting not so much, All three of them suffer vocally but are beaten by the terrible voices for Stinkor, mer man, Sarah Michelle Gellars Queen Marlena (Marlena sounding like buffy is just ‘weird’) and skeletor, who is literally just the Joker, so far as even calling Evil Lyn ‘Linny’ as if she’s Harley Quinn.In contrast to the series the book is actually a really nice way to actually sit and study the character designs and the world of Eternia (from this shows vision) properly. There’s a lot of love him and you can tell the creative direction team are massive fans of the brand. All too often characters were on the screen so briefly that you didn’t get to appreciate the designs, and to see them here and be able to also view the other alternate concepts the artists created is a really nice option and provides some enjoyment for fans who wanted that bit more of the characters. Some especially interesting alternate visual ideas for god skeletor, Evil Lyn and the sorceress especially.There’s also some fantastic concept plans for Castle Grayskull and Snake Mountain, looking at their scale and layout internally.Information on the characters, their personalities, what drives them or what the creative team was thinking with their ideas is sadly lacking, this is very much a book of character models - though these do evidence they love and attention which the team behind the show put into it. I would have liked to have seen more sketchbook ‘sketches’ of ideas in here but I guess most artists don’t work this way anymore and digital is the only way they work now.I think ultimately the world of He Man is so enormous and there was so much that the creative team wanted to include they they shoehorned things in when perhaps less is more would have been a better approach. Sadly some characters were killed off for no reason other to ‘raaar let’s have some actual death’ in it. Less characters but focusing on characters fans really wanted to see (Stinkor, Faker etc who were never in filmation) would have been more beneficial than so much focus on Teela, Duncan, Adam and Evil Lyn who have all had a wide range of dedicated storylines across various media over the years.If you loved Revelations then you will love this book. If you loved the visuals but had some issues with the series then you’ll still love the book as it really is a nice way to appreciate the design and love the team put into the show.There’s much to like about Revelations, but too much was trying to be included in one go. A new series is headed to Netflix in the near future so I hope the comments of the viewers are listened to and a clearer more balanced storyline and balance of character focus is implemented.Bottom line is - If you loved the show then buy this book, you won’t be disappointed.
